#184b4c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#184b4c is composed of 9.4% red, 29.4% green and 29.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.4% cyan, 1.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 70.2% black. It has a hue angle of 181.2 degrees, a saturation of 52% and a lightness of 19.6%. #184b4c color hex could be obtained by blending #309698 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003333.

● #184b4c color description : Very dark cyan.
#184b4c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#184b4c has RGB values of R:24, G:75, B:76 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0.01, Y:0, K:0.7. Its decimal value is 1592140.
